| DTC Code | DTC Name |
|---|---|
| C1447/66 | External System Malfunction |
DESCRIPTION
| DTC No. | Detection Item | INF Code | DTC Detection Condition | Trouble Area | Note |
|---|---|---|---|---|---|
| C1447/66 | External System Malfunction | 354 | A variable gear ratio steering system or dynamic rear steering system initialization request clears the zero point value stored for the steering angle sensor continuously for 0.048 seconds |

PROCEDURE
RECONFIRM DTC
Clear the DTCs.
Turn the power switch off.
Turn the power switch on (IG) again and check that no CAN communication system DTCs are output.
Turn the power switch on (READY).
Drive the vehicle at a speed of 35 km/h (22 mph) or more and turn the steering wheel to the right and left and check that no speed sensor or yaw rate sensor DTCs are output.
Tech Tips
When CAN communication DTCs are output, inspect and repair the trouble areas indicated by CAN communication first.
If a speed sensor or the yaw rate sensor is malfunctioning, DTCs for the steering sensor may be stored even though the steering sensor is normal.
If speed sensor and yaw rate sensor DTCs are output simultaneously, repair these malfunctions and then inspect the steering sensor.
If DTC C1447 is not output again, the DTC may have been stored due to a temporary loss of steering sensor zero point calibration, such as a loss of calibration due to the power source voltage being low.

CHECK STEERING SENSOR ZERO POINT CALIBRATION
Drive the vehicle straight ahead at 35 km/h (22 mph) or more for at least 5 seconds.
Check that the steering wheel is correctly centered while driving straight ahead.
Tech Tips
If front wheel alignment and steering are adjusted as a result of an off-center steering wheel, acquire the yaw rate sensor zero point again after the adjustments are completed.
